2020 Conference: Maternal & Infant Health in the Digital World


Maternal & Infant Health in the Digital World: Patient-Centered Care During COVID and Beyond is the 46th Annual Meeting and Conference for Healthy Mothers, Healthy Babies Coalition of Georgia (HMHBGA). For the past 45 years, HMHBGA has hosted the largest professional conference for maternal and infant health professionals with a typical attendance of 250 attendees at this multi-day networking and educational event. This marks the first year that HMHBGA is holding a national conference focused on a broad topic that impacts multiple professional communities – namely those working in maternal and infant health care and those working to develop related technologies.

Carolyn Wetzel Continuum Award

The Carolyn Wetzel Continuum Award recognizes a volunteer or health professional who contributes to the health and well being of Georgia’s families by being a positive change agent in the public arena of advocacy and policy. This award is in memory of Carolyn Wetzel, a long-time member, friend, and dedicated public health advocate for mothers and babies.

HMHBGA is pleased to name Rose L. Horton, a leader in women and infant healthcare, as this year’s Carolyn Wetzel Continuum Award winner. As a passionate advocate for safe and equitable care for all women, Rose served as the President of the Association of Women’s Health, Obstetrics and Neonatal Nurses (AWHONN) and remains committed to decreasing maternal morbidity and mortality. HMHBGA will be recognizing Rose L. Horton, MSM, RNC during the pre-conference event on October 26, 2020.
